Abstract :
Considering the superiority of Divided Difference Filters (DDF) in state estimation of nonlinear systems versus conventional Extended Kalman Filter (EKF), DDF which are derivate-free Kalman filtering approach are exploited in state feedback control based on proportional integral (PI) controller. The proposed combination is applied to a Multi-Input Multi-Output three-tank system. The efficiency of the DDF algorithms in state estimation of the nonlinear system is reflected in the control law synthesized by the PI controller.
